Step 1: Assessment and Containment
We’ll quickly assess the situation, identifying the source of the water and the extent of the damage. Our team will then contain the affected area using specialized equipment, preventing further damage and ensuring your safety.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using powerful pumps and extraction equipment, our team will remove every last drop of water from your property. This is a critical step in preventing mold growth and further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use advanced drying equipment, including air movers and dehumidifiers, to speed up the drying process. Our team will work tirelessly to ensure your space is dry and safe.
Step 4: Monitoring and Verification
We’ll continuously monitor the drying process, using moisture detection tools to ensure your space is dry and safe. Our team will verify that the job is done right, and your property is restored to its original condition.

Standing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 1 inch deep) | Yes | No | You can clean up the spill yourself with a mop and some towels. |
| Large water spill (over 1 inch deep) | No | Yes | It’s best to call a professional to prevent further damage and ensure safety. |
| Water damage to a small area (less than 10 square feet) | Yes | No | You can clean up the damage yourself with some basic tools and cleaning supplies. |
| Water damage to a large area (over 10 square feet) | No | Yes | It’s best to call a professional to prevent further damage and ensure safety. |
| Visible signs of mold growth | No | Yes | Mold can be a serious health hazard, and it’s best to call a professional to handle the situation. |
| Changes in temperature or humidity | No | Yes | Changes in temperature or humidity can be a sign of a more serious issue, a leaky roof or a burst pipe. |

Common Questions About Standing Water Extraction
Q: What is standing water extraction?
Standing water extraction is the process of removing water from a property after a flood, leak, or other water-related disaster. Our team uses specialized equipment and techniques to extract every last drop of water, reducing the risk of mold and further damage.
Q: How long does standing water extraction take?
The length of time it takes to complete standing water extraction dep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. In some cases, it can take as little as a few hours to complete the job, while in more severe cases, it may take several days or even weeks.
Q: Is standing water extraction covered by insurance?
Yes, standing water extraction is typically covered by homeowners insurance, but it’s always best to check with your insurance provider to confirm coverage. Our team will work with you to ensure that you get the coverage you need.
Q: Can I do standing water extraction myself?
While it’s possible to do some basic cleaning and drying yourself, it’s not recommended to try standing water extraction without professional help. Our team has the training, equipment, and expertise to ensure that the job is done right and safely.
